Alert: MIGRATION_LOCK_HELD. Fires when a Ledgerpine schema migration holds a table lock longer than 5 seconds, breaking our zero-downtime guarantee. Usually caused by a migration skipping the expand-contract pattern. Check the migration log, roll back the offending step, and file a postmortem. For questions about this alert's thresholds, contact the platform team at the address below.

pager mailbox: holius@nelvrogrid.internal

Heads up, plugin authors: the Quillhop autocomplete index can lag a few seconds after bulk writes, so don't treat a missing suggestion as a hard failure — retry with backoff instead. To query the index warm-up endpoint directly, hit the status route on the Lexcache service. Authenticated calls need a key, and for the sandbox environment you can use the one below:

API key for bageg-kajef: vxb2-ss

Meeting notes — Tuesday stand-up, dispatch desk

Quick one: the Velmbruck Regional Chess Final wrapped Sunday, and the arbiters at the Kestrel Hall venue have boxed up all the original score sheets. Marda wants them archived before the appeals window opens Thursday, so no dawdling. The box is sealed with the federation's green tape — don't open it, even to count sheets. Pickup is slotted for tomorrow morning. The hand-over instruction for the courier is as follows.

dispatch memo: the sorius tamius courier leaves the praeth ledger at gate 4873 under passcode 928014

Finance Review Summary — Corvane Product Line Pricing

Prepared for sales leads.

Our review of the Corvane line shows current list prices sit roughly 8% below comparable offerings, while gross margin has slipped to 31% due to component cost inflation. We recommend a staged increase: 4% at the next catalog refresh, with a further 3% contingent on renewal rates holding. Discount authority should be tightened to 10% without director approval. Volume customers will receive advance notice. The rationale tied to our broader plans is noted below.

board note of tahog-yagef: Headcount on the Ralael team goes from 9 to 80 by the end of April. Gross margin on Ralael came in at 15 percent against a plan of 5 percent.